Massive cut in petrol price on cards

07 September, 2024 14:24

In a bid to provide relief to the masses, the federal government is likely to further reduce the prices of petrol and high speed diesel (HSD).

According to sources, the prices of petroleum products are estimated to be reduced by Rs10 per liter from September 15.

Sources say that in the last 15 days, the prices of petrol and high-speed diesel in the international market have come down by about $5 per barrel.

Due to the aforementioned cut in the international prices, the petrol and high-speed diesel are expected to be cut by Rs10-11 per litre depending on the final exchange rate calculation and current tax rates.

However, the government may increase the rate of petroleum levy by Rs5 per liter to partially meet the FBR’s revenue shortfall of Rs100 billion in the first two months of the current financial year and in this case the prices of petroleum products will be reduced by Rs5 to Rs6 per liter.

The government had raised the maximum limit of petroleum levy to Rs70 per litre in the next financial year to raise Rs1.28 trillion.

At present, the government is charging about Rs78 per liter tax on petrol and HSD.
